Definition and Explanation of the California Lemon Law

California’s lemon law provides remedies for new vehicles with substantial defects that persist after reasonable repair attempts. The law covers vehicles purchased or leased for personal use in California and requires that the defect affect the vehicle’s use, value, or safety. If a defect remains after a reasonable number of repair attempts, the seller or manufacturer may be required to replace the vehicle or refund the purchase price minus a reasonable usage deduction. Reasonable Repair Attempts

Reasonable repair attempts refer to the manufacturer or dealer’s efforts to fix a defect that affects use, value, or safety. In California lemon law, a defect must persist after a reasonable number of repair attempts or after a certain time out of service to qualify for remedies. The exact standard can depend on the nature of the defect and the vehicle’s usage, but documentation of multiple repair visits, the defect’s impact, and the dealer’s responses is essential to support a claim in Redwood City.

Substantial Impairment

Substantial impairment means a defect that significantly affects the vehicle’s use, value, or safety. In lemon law claims, this standard helps determine whether the problem is serious enough to warrant remedies such as replacement or refund. Clear evidence of recurring failures, safety concerns, or inability to use the vehicle as intended strengthens the claim and supports the recovery sought in Redwood City and broader California courts.

Warranty Coverage

Warranty coverage refers to the protections provided by the manufacturer or dealer for a new vehicle. Warranties define what is covered, the repair responsibilities, and the duration of coverage. In lemon law matters, warranty terms help establish eligibility for remedies after defects persist beyond reasonable repair attempts. Keeping warranty documents, service invoices, and contact communications organized is important for presenting a clear, well-supported claim in Redwood City.

Remedies

Remedies describe the outcomes available to a consumer under lemon law, typically including a replacement vehicle or a refund of the purchase price plus applicable costs. In California, remedies aim to restore the buyer to the position they would have enjoyed if the defect had not occurred, subject to reasonable deductions. The choice of remedy depends on the specifics of the case, vehicle condition, and negotiation outcomes in Redwood City.

Remedies under the lemon law typically include a replacement vehicle or a refund of the purchase price, minus a reasonable deduction for use. In some cases, manufacturers may offer a cash settlement or other compensation. The exact remedy depends on the vehicle, defect severity, and case specifics in Redwood City.
